Case info: A Wisconsin couple are facing criminal charges after authorities allege the man sexually assaulted the woman's infant daughter while the mother helped him plan the crime prior to the baby's birth. On April 9, Skyler Klassen, 22, was arrested after officers with the Madison Police Dept. allegedly found child sex abuse material on his phone, according to a criminal complaint obtained by PEOPLE. At the time of his arrest, Klassen had an active warrant out of Nevada regarding child sex abuse material, per the complaint. Police claim Klassen admitted to sexually assaulting Madison Bishop's 2-month-old daughter. While looking through his phone, police allegedly found photos of the baby’s genitals & a video of the infant being digitally penetrated, according to the complaint. Police believe the alleged assault took place on April 7. During the search of his phone, police allege they also discovered graphic text messages between him & the baby's mother, indicating that they planned to sexually assault the child before she was born, the complaint states.
